The Financial Conduct Authority (‘FCA’) has, in its latest Primary Market Bulletin (issue no. 7), set out an explanation of how the new UK financial regulatory regime introduced in April this year has changed the framework, powers and objectives of the UK Listing Authority. The Bulletin also includes a report on new guidance added to the FCA’s Knowledge Base and a consultation on further additional guidance.
